Choose the Right Passport Service for Your Situation

Pick the wrong form, and your application bounces back—wasting weeks. Use the State Department's wizard for a quick eligibility check [3].

  • First-Time, Child, or Ineligible for Renewal (DS-11): No prior passport, issued before age 16, over 15 years old, lost/damaged, or name change >1 year ago. Apply in person only—no mailing. Expect 15-30 minutes at the facility for oath and verification [1].

  • Renewal (DS-82): Passport issued at 16+, within 15 years, undamaged/not lost. Mail it (safer with tracking) or drop off in person. Renew up to 1 year before expiration; many Louisa locals do 9 months early to beat peaks [2].

  • Lost/Stolen/Damaged: File DS-64 report online first, then DS-11 (in person) or DS-82 if eligible [1].

  • Corrections: DS-5504 free if within 1 year of issue [1].

Common mistake: Using DS-82 for expired ineligible passports—forces restart with DS-11.

Gather Required Documents

Rejections spike from missing originals or photocopies—always front/back on standard paper [1].

Adults (16+):

  • Unsigned DS-11 [7].
  • Citizenship proof: KY birth cert (certified, no photocopies), naturalization cert, or old passport [8].
  • Photo ID (KY driver's license common) + photocopy.
  • One passport photo.

Minors (<16):

  • DS-11 per child.
  • Both parents/guardians present with IDs/photocopies, or DS-3053 notarized consent from absent one.
  • Child's citizenship proof + photo.

KY birth certs: Order certified copies from Cabinet for Health and Family Services (1-4 weeks standard; 2-3 days rush via VitalChek). County clerks issue walk-ins but verify Louisa availability [8]. Pro tip: Photocopy everything twice—agents keep one set.

Passport Photos: Avoid Common Rejections

25%+ rejections from bad photos. Specs are strict—no fixes at facilities [9].

  • 2x2 inches, head 1-1 3/8 inches (use State Dept template).
  • Color, matte, white/off-white background, recent (<6 months).
  • Neutral face, eyes open, no glare/shadows/glasses unless prescription (side profile proof needed).
  • No uniforms, hats (except religious/medical with note), selfies [9].

Louisa spots: CVS/Walgreens/AAA—call to confirm compliance [10]. Kids: Natural light outdoors, no distractions. Checklist:

  • Head size correct.
  • Even lighting, no shadows.
  • Compliant background/expression.
  • High-res print, not digital.

Step-by-Step Application Checklist

For DS-11 in-person (most common in Louisa):

  1. Prep Forms: Download DS-11/DS-3053; complete but don't sign [7].
  2. Collect Docs: Citizenship original + photocopy, ID + photocopy, photo, fees ($30 execution to "U.S. Department of State").
  3. Schedule: 4-6 weeks early via phone/online [4].
  4. Attend: Arrive 15 min early; agent verifies, you sign under oath.
  5. Pay & Submit: Separate checks; get tracking receipt.
  6. Track: Online after 7-10 days [11].

Renewals: Mail DS-82 + old passport/photo/fees (Priority Mail) [2]. Timelines: Routine 6-8 weeks; expedite +$60 (2-3 weeks). Urgent (<14 days): Post-submission call 1-877-487-2778; nearest agency Cincin

nati [12]. KY peaks add 1-2 weeks risk—monitor status weekly.
